
This is from the parachute system cover panel from the recent DM-2 mission that brought Bob & Doug to the ISS and safely back for a splashdown in the Gulf of Mexico.
On the back of the flown Delta Panel (that has the SpaceX logo on it), there are three of these powerful solid titanium spring assemblies that jettisoned the hatch.
From a SpaceX engineer: “One of my favorite things (aesthetically) about the delta panel pushers is how the concentric spring coils are wound in opposite directions of each other – which creates a cool appearance and is done for good reason”
